You can open the video in QuickTimePlayer and then do a File/Export and it will export as a .mov file. However, .mov is a bucket that can contain various codecs and so not all .mov files are the same. You will need to experiment to see if it works for your purposes. I would first make a duplicate of your Mp4 and work with the duplicate so that you preserve our original.
